Eduardo Schott is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Organic Chemistry and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ment. According to data from OpenAlex, Eduardo Schott has authored 156 papers receiving a total of 1.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 71 papers in Materials Chemistry, 57 papers in Organic Chemistry and 41 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ment. Recurrent topics in Eduardo Schott’s work include T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(29 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(25 papers) and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(19 papers). Eduardo Schott is often cited by papers focused on TiO2 Photocatalysis and Solar Cells (29 papers), Advanced Photocatalysis Techniques (25 papers) and Metal-Organic Frameworks: Synthesis and Applications (19 papers). Eduardo Schott collaborates with scholars based in Chile, Colombia and Canada. Eduardo Schott's co-authors include Ximena Zárate, Ramiro Arratia‐Pérez, Dayán Páez‐Hernández, Carlos Díaz‐Uribe and William Vallejo and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Langmuir.
